diff --git a/src/plugins/screencast/screencaststream.cpp b/src/plugins/screencast/screencaststream.cpp index 8a7bb2ab3e..c7c7a72605 100644 --- a/src/plugins/screencast/screencaststream.cpp +++ b/src/plugins/screencast/screencaststream.cpp @@ -395,7 +395,7 @@ bool ScreenCastStream::createStream() m_drmFormat = itModifiers.key(); m_modifiers = *itModifiers; } - m_hasDmaBuf = testCreateDmaBuf(m_resolution, m_drmFormat, {DRM_FORMAT_MOD_INVALID}).has_value(); + m_hasDmaBuf = testCreateDmaBuf(m_resolution, m_drmFormat, m_modifiers).has_value(); char buffer[2048]; QList params = buildFormats(false, buffer);